# Banner Ads

> Guide to implementing banner ads in React Native apps.

## Overview

Banner ads are rectangular ads displayed in a portion of the screen. They can be easily implemented using the `AdropBanner` component.

### Key Features

* Can be fixed at the top, bottom, or middle of the screen
* Support for image and video ads
* Support for automatic or manual ad loading
* Ad event handling through callbacks
* Provides ad metadata (creative ID, campaign ID, etc.)

<Note>
  Use test unit IDs in development: `PUBLIC_TEST_UNIT_ID_320_100` or `PUBLIC_TEST_UNIT_ID_320_50`
</Note>

## AdropBanner Component

### Props

<ParamField body="unitId" type="string" required>
  Unit ID created in the Ad Control Console
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="style" type="ViewStyle" required>
  Banner style (width and height required)
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="autoLoad" type="boolean" default="true">
  Whether to automatically load ads when the component is mounted
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="useCustomClick" type="boolean" default="false">
  Whether to use custom click handling. If set to `true`, the browser won't automatically open on ad click.
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="adSize" type="{ width: number; height: number } | null">
  Explicit ad size to request from the server. When `style.width` is a number, `adSize` is automatically derived from the style dimensions (`{ width: style.width, height: style.height }`). When `style.width` is a string (e.g., `'100%'`), `adSize` defaults to `null` and the SDK uses responsive sizing. You generally do not need to set this prop manually.
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="onAdReceived" type="(unitId: string, metadata?: AdropBannerMetadata) => void">
  Callback invoked when ad is successfully received
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="onAdClicked" type="(unitId: string, metadata?: AdropBannerMetadata) => void">
  Callback invoked when user clicks the ad
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="onAdImpression" type="(unitId: string, metadata?: AdropBannerMetadata) => void">
  Callback invoked when ad is displayed on screen
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="onAdFailedToReceive" type="(unitId: string, errorCode?: string) => void">
  Callback invoked when ad reception fails
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="onAdVideoStart" type="(unitId: string) => void">
  Callback invoked when a video ad starts playing
</ParamField>

<ParamField body="onAdVideoEnd" type="(unitId: string) => void">
  Callback invoked when a video ad finishes playing
</ParamField>

## Basic Usage

### Auto Load (Recommended)

Automatically load the ad when the component is mounted.

```typescript theme={null}
import React from 'react'
import { View, StyleSheet, Dimensions } from 'react-native'
import { AdropBanner } from 'adrop-ads-react-native'

const App = () => {
  const screenWidth = Dimensions.get('window').width

  return (
    <View style={styles.container}>
      {/* Main content */}
      <View style={styles.content}>
        {/* ... */}
      </View>

      {/* Banner ad */}
      <AdropBanner
        un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
        style={{ width: screenWidth, height: 80 }}
        onAdReceived={(unitId, metadata) => {
          console.log('Banner ad received successfully', unitId, metadata)
        }}
        onAdFailedToReceive={(unitId, errorCode) => {
          console.log('Banner ad failed to receive', unitId, errorCode)
        }}
      />
    </View>
  )
}

const styles = StyleSheet.create({
  container: {
    flex: 1,
  },
  content: {
    flex: 1,
  },
})

export default App
```

***

## Manual Load Using Ref

You can load ads at the desired time using `ref`.

```typescript theme={null}
import React, { useRef } from 'react'
import { View, Button, StyleSheet, Dimensions } from 'react-native'
import { AdropBanner } from 'adrop-ads-react-native'

interface AdropBannerRef {
  load: () => void
}

const App = () => {
  const bannerRef = useRef<AdropBannerRef>(null)
  const screenWidth = Dimensions.get('window').width

  const loadBanner = () => {
    bannerRef.current?.load()
  }

  return (
    <View style={styles.container}>
      <Button title="Load Banner Ad" onPress={loadBanner} />

      <AdropBanner
        ref={bannerRef}
        un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
        style={{ width: screenWidth, height: 80 }}
        autoLoad={false}
        onAdReceived={(unitId, metadata) => {
          console.log('Banner ad received successfully', unitId, metadata)
        }}
        onAdFailedToReceive={(unitId, errorCode) => {
          console.log('Banner ad failed to receive', unitId, errorCode)
        }}
      />
    </View>
  )
}

const styles = StyleSheet.create({
  container: {
    flex: 1,
    alignItems: 'center',
    justifyContent: 'center',
  },
})

export default App
```

## Callback Functions

### onAdReceived

Called when ad reception is successful.

```typescript theme={null}
const handleAdReceived = (unitId: string, metadata?: AdropBannerMetadata) => {
  console.log('Banner ad received successfully')
  console.log('Unit ID:', unitId)
  console.log('Creative ID:', metadata?.creativeId)
  console.log('Campaign ID:', metadata?.campaignId)
  console.log('Transaction ID:', metadata?.txId)
  console.log('Destination URL:', metadata?.destinationURL)

  // Handle actions such as hiding loading indicator
}
```

### onAdClicked

Called when user clicks the ad.

```typescript theme={null}
const handleAdClicked = (unitId: string, metadata?: AdropBannerMetadata) => {
  console.log('Banner ad clicked')
  console.log('Unit ID:', unitId)
  console.log('Destination URL:', metadata?.destinationURL)

  // Handle actions such as click analytics logging
}
```

### onAdImpression

Called when ad is displayed on screen.

```typescript theme={null}
const handleAdImpression = (unitId: string, metadata?: AdropBannerMetadata) => {
  console.log('Banner ad impression')
  console.log('Unit ID:', unitId)
  console.log('Creative ID:', metadata?.creativeId)

  // Handle actions such as impression analytics logging
}
```

### onAdFailedToReceive

Called when ad reception fails.

```typescript theme={null}
const handleAdFailedToReceive = (unitId: string, errorCode?: string) => {
  console.log('Banner ad failed to receive')
  console.log('Unit ID:', unitId)
  console.log('Error code:', errorCode)

  // Handle errors and display fallback content
  if (errorCode === AdropErrorCode.network) {
    console.log('Please check your network connection')
  } else if (errorCode === AdropErrorCode.adNoFill) {
    console.log('No ads available to display')
  }
}
```

### onAdVideoStart

Called when a video ad starts playing.

```typescript theme={null}
const handleAdVideoStart = (unitId: string) => {
  console.log('Video ad started playing')
  console.log('Unit ID:', unitId)
}
```

### onAdVideoEnd

Called when a video ad finishes playing.

```typescript theme={null}
const handleAdVideoEnd = (unitId: string) => {
  console.log('Video ad finished playing')
  console.log('Unit ID:', unitId)
}
```

***

## AdropBannerMetadata

Type for ad metadata.

```typescript theme={null}
type AdropBannerMetadata = {
  creativeId: string      // Creative ID
  txId: string           // Transaction ID
  campaignId: string     // Campaign ID
  destinationURL: string // Destination URL
  browserTarget: BrowserTarget // Browser target (EXTERNAL = 0, INTERNAL = 1)
}
```

This information can be useful for ad analytics, tracking, and reporting.

## Ad Sizes

Banner ads should have style dimensions that match the size set in the unit.

### Common Banner Sizes

| Size       | Usage         |
| ---------- | ------------- |
| 320 x 50   | Small banner  |
| 320 x 100  | Medium banner |
| 16:9 ratio | Video banner  |

### Using Fixed Size

```typescript theme={null}
<AdropBanner
  un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
  style={{ width: 320, height: 100 }}
/>
```

### Fitting to Screen Width

```typescript theme={null}
import { Dimensions } from 'react-native'

const screenWidth = Dimensions.get('window').width

<AdropBanner
  un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
  style={{ width: screenWidth, height: 80 }}
/>
```

### Using Responsive Size

```typescript theme={null}
<AdropBanner
  un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
  style={{ width: '100%', height: 80 }}
/>
```

<Note>
  If `width` is set as a string (e.g., `'100%'`), it works responsively, but if set as a number, that value is passed to the ad server to request ads of appropriate size.
</Note>

## Error Handling

Implement appropriate error handling when ad loading fails.

### Managing Error State

```typescript theme={null}
import React, { useState } from 'react'
import { View, Text, StyleSheet } from 'react-native'
import { AdropBanner } from 'adrop-ads-react-native'

const App = () => {
  const [error, setError] = useState<string | null>(null)

  const handleAdReceived = () => {
    setError(null)
  }

  const handleAdFailedToReceive = (unitId: string, errorCode?: string) => {
    setError(errorCode || 'Unknown error')
  }

  return (
    <View style={styles.container}>
      <AdropBanner
        un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
        style={{ width: 320, height: 100 }}
        onAdReceived={handleAdReceived}
        onAdFailedToReceive={handleAdFailedToReceive}
      />

      {error && (
        <Text style={styles.errorText}>
          Ad loading failed: {error}
        </Text>
      )}
    </View>
  )
}

const styles = StyleSheet.create({
  container: {
    flex: 1,
    alignItems: 'center',
    justifyContent: 'center',
  },
  errorText: {
    marginTop: 8,
    color: 'red',
  },
})

export default App
```

## Best Practices

### 1. Screen Visibility

Load ads when the banner is visible on screen.

```typescript theme={null}
import React, { useEffect, useRef } from 'react'
import { AppState } from 'react-native'

const App = () => {
  const bannerRef = useRef<{ load: () => void }>(null)
  const appState = useRef(AppState.currentState)

  useEffect(() => {
    const subscription = AppState.addEventListener('change', nextAppState => {
      if (
        appState.current.match(/inactive|background/) &&
        nextAppState === 'active'
      ) {
        // Refresh ad when app returns to foreground
        bannerRef.current?.load()
      }
      appState.current = nextAppState
    })

    return () => {
      subscription.remove()
    }
  }, [])

  return (
    <AdropBanner
      ref={bannerRef}
      un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
      style={{ width: 320, height: 100 }}
    />
  )
}
```

### 2. Loading Indicator

Improve user experience during ad loading.

```typescript theme={null}
import React, { useState } from 'react'
import { View, ActivityIndicator, StyleSheet } from 'react-native'
import { AdropBanner } from 'adrop-ads-react-native'

const App = () => {
  const [loading, setLoading] = useState(true)

  return (
    <View style={styles.container}>
      {loading && (
        <ActivityIndicator
          style={styles.loader}
          size="small"
          color="#999"
        />
      )}

      <AdropBanner
        un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
        style={{ width: 320, height: 100 }}
        onAdReceived={() => setLoading(false)}
        onAdFailedToReceive={() => setLoading(false)}
      />
    </View>
  )
}

const styles = StyleSheet.create({
  container: {
    position: 'relative',
  },
  loader: {
    position: 'absolute',
    top: '50%',
    left: '50%',
    transform: [{ translateX: -12 }, { translateY: -12 }],
  },
})
```

### 3. Managing Multiple Banners

Manage the state of each banner when using multiple banners.

```typescript theme={null}
import React, { useState } from 'react'
import { View, Text } from 'react-native'
import { AdropBanner } from 'adrop-ads-react-native'

const App = () => {
  const [banner1Loaded, setBanner1Loaded] = useState(false)
  const [banner2Loaded, setBanner2Loaded] = useState(false)

  return (
    <View>
      <Text>Banner 1: {banner1Loaded ? 'Loaded' : 'Loading'}</Text>
      <AdropBanner
        unitId="UNIT_ID_1"
        style={{ width: 320, height: 100 }}
        onAdReceived={() => setBanner1Loaded(true)}
      />

      <Text>Banner 2: {banner2Loaded ? 'Loaded' : 'Loading'}</Text>
      <AdropBanner
        unitId="UNIT_ID_2"
        style={{ width: 320, height: 100 }}
        onAdReceived={() => setBanner2Loaded(true)}
      />
    </View>
  )
}
```

### 4. Custom Click Handling

Use `useCustomClick` to handle ad clicks directly.

```typescript theme={null}
import { Linking } from 'react-native'
import { AdropBanner, type AdropBannerMetadata } from 'adrop-ads-react-native'

const App = () => {
  const handleAdClicked = (unitId: string, metadata?: AdropBannerMetadata) => {
    console.log('Ad clicked:', unitId)

    // Custom analytics logging
    analytics.logEvent('ad_clicked', {
      unitId,
      campaignId: metadata?.campaignId,
    })

    // Manually open browser
    if (metadata?.destinationURL) {
      Linking.openURL(metadata.destinationURL)
    }
  }

  return (
    <AdropBanner
      un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
      style={{ width: 320, height: 100 }}
      useCustomClick={true}
      onAdClicked={handleAdClicked}
    />
  )
}
```

## Backfill Ads

<Info>To use backfill ads, you must have the backfill dependency added to your native platforms (Android/iOS).</Info>

When backfill ads are enabled, the SDK automatically falls back to backfill ads when no direct ad is available. You can handle backfill-specific error codes in the `onAdFailedToReceive` callback.

```tsx theme={null}
<AdropBanner
  unitId="YOUR_UNIT_ID"
  onAdReceived={(unitId, metadata) => {
    console.log('Ad loaded:', metadata?.creativeId)
  }}
  onAdFailedToReceive={(unitId, errorCode) => {
    switch (errorCode) {
      case AdropErrorCode.adNoFill:
        console.log('No direct ad available, requesting backfill...')
        break
      case AdropErrorCode.backfillNoFill:
        console.log('No backfill ad available either')
        break
      default:
        console.log('Ad load failed:', errorCode)
    }
  }}
/>
```
